Matty Killen is a Director of Photography based in Northern Ireland, working across narrative film, music videos, and commercial projects. His work is driven by story, with a focus on creating images that feel emotionally honest, grounded, and connected to performance.

He is known for a cinematic, naturalistic visual style, often favouring contrast, texture, and motivated lighting to shape atmosphere without overpowering the moment. Whether working handheld or within more composed, controlled frames, his approach is rooted in supporting the story and drawing audiences into the world of the film.

Matty’s experience spans both independent productions and high-end drama environments, shaping a collaborative and adaptable approach on set. Comfortable leading small crews while maintaining a strong visual standard, he brings the same level of care and attention to detail regardless of scale.

His work has received recognition at festival level, including multiple awards for Best Cinematography, Best Short Film, and Best Music Video, alongside numerous international festival selections. These accolades reflect a consistent commitment to craft, storytelling, and creative collaboration.
